Enhancing Authenticity and Trust

One of the primary advantages of video features in adult dating apps is the enhancement of authenticity. Profiles that rely solely on photos or text are often subject to misrepresentation or uncertainty. Video interactions allow users to convey personality, tone, and mannerisms, which builds a more accurate impression. Live video calls or short profile videos reduce the risk of deception and foster trust between users. This increased authenticity is particularly important in adult dating contexts, where transparency and comfort are essential for engagement.

Rushing the Process

One of the most frequent mistakes is moving too fast. Many men treat foreplay as a countdown rather than an experience. This creates tension instead of comfort. A partner may need time to relax mentally before responding physically, and speed can block that process. Rushing often signals impatience, even when that is not the intention. Slowing down allows space for anticipation and emotional presence. Pauses, gentle pacing, and attention to response matter more than checking off steps. Foreplay does not follow a stopwatch. It works better when time feels flexible rather than pressured.

Assuming One Method Works Every Time

Another issue arises when men rely on the same actions repeatedly, expecting identical results. Bodies and moods change from day to day. What felt good once may feel distracting or uncomfortable another time. Assumptions replace curiosity in these moments. Instead of repeating a pattern, paying attention to reactions helps guide what happens next. Small adjustments in pressure, pace, or focus can make a big difference. Variety does not require complexity; it requires awareness and willingness to adapt without ego.

Ignoring Emotional Signals

Foreplay is as emotional as it is physical. Many men focus on physical touch while missing emotional cues such as hesitation, tension, or distraction. These signals matter. If a partner feels unheard or emotionally distant, physical closeness may feel forced. Eye contact, tone of voice, and responsiveness play a major role here. Silence or distraction can create emotional distance even with physical closeness present. Checking in does not break the mood; it often improves it. Feeling seen and respected strengthens connection far more than technique alone.

Skipping Communication Altogether

communication

A lack of communication is one of the most damaging mistakes. Many men avoid asking questions, believing it might ruin the moment. In reality, silence often creates misunderstanding. No two people experience pleasure in exactly the same way. Simple questions or quiet check-ins can guide foreplay without making it clinical. Communication builds trust and reduces guesswork. Listening without defensiveness matters as much as speaking. When both partners feel safe to express needs, foreplay becomes cooperative rather than confusing.

Treating Foreplay as a Performance

Some men approach foreplay with a performance mindset, worrying about doing everything “right.” This can lead to overthinking, stiffness, or exaggerated actions that feel unnatural. Pressure to impress often replaces genuine presence. When foreplay becomes a performance, connection suffers. Intimacy grows from shared attention, not from trying to meet imagined standards. Letting go of comparison and expectation helps both partners relax. Imperfect but attentive moments usually feel more real than rehearsed behavior.
